On the existence of orthogonal polynomials for oscillatory weights on a bounded interval

Numerical Analysis 2014-04-08 v1

Abstract

It is shown that the orthogonal polynomials, corresponding to the oscillatory weight e\imωxe^{\im\omega x}, exists if ω\omega is a transcendental number and tanω/ω\Q\tan\omega/\omega\in\Q. Also, it is proved that such orthogonal polynomials exist for almost every ω>0\omega>0, and the roots are all simple if ω>0\omega>0 is either small enough or large enough.
